Local lifestyle directly affects eye health. Our region offers abundant sunshine, which means 100% UV-protective sunglasses are a non-negotiable year-round essential to guard against cataracts and macular degeneration. The dry, dusty environment can lead to irritated eyes, so discussing preventive strategies with your optometrist is wise. If you work outdoors in agriculture or enjoy hiking the nearby prairies, mention these activities during your exam. A great local optometrist will provide tailored advice, such as recommending specific lens coatings or safety eyewear suited to your daily life in Bent County.
